SAEDNEWS: Today, Instagram has become one of the most popular social networks, and as a result, it has attracted the attention of hackers.
Having your Instagram account hacked can lead to significant losses, including:
Loss of Personal Information: Hackers can access your personal information such as your email address, phone number, and photos.
Misuse of Your Account: Hackers can use your account to send spam messages, post inappropriate content, or scam others.
Damage to Your Reputation: A hacked account can harm your reputation and credibility in the real world.
By taking simple preventive measures, you can significantly reduce the risk of your account being hacked. Here are some methods to prevent Instagram hacking:
Use a Strong and Unique Password:
Choose a password that is at least 12 characters long and includes uppercase letters, lowercase letters, numbers, and symbols.
Avoid using the same password for multiple accounts.
Enable Two-Factor Authentication:
Two-factor authentication adds an extra layer of security to your account.
With this feature enabled, every time you log in, you will need to enter a verification code sent to your phone number or email address in addition to your password.
Be Wary of Phishing Emails:
Hackers may send emails that appear to be from Instagram, asking you to click on a link or enter your account information.
Never click on suspicious links and only enter your account information on the official Instagram website.
Use a Secure Email Address and Phone Number:
Use a dedicated email address and phone number for your account.
Ensure your email address has a strong password and enable two-factor authentication for it as well.
Monitor Account Activity:
Regularly check your account activity to stay aware of any suspicious actions.
If you notice unauthorized access to your account, immediately change your password.
Avoid Using Unknown Third-Party Apps:
Do not install third-party apps that claim to give you more followers or likes.
These apps are often fraudulent and can access your account information.
Set Your Account to Private:
By making your account private, only your followers can see your posts and stories.
Update the Instagram App:
Always use the latest version of the Instagram app.
Instagram regularly releases updates that enhance the app's security.
By following these simple tips, you can significantly reduce the risk of your account being hacked and protect your information and privacy on Instagram.
